Handover — Checkout load test, Brindlecart

Ran k6 against staging checkout at 400 RPS. Payment stub held; cart service GC-paused twice past 300 RPS. Left the test paused, not stopped — resume via the loadgen box in the Quarrytown rack. Dashboards: checkout-latency and cart-gc boards on Glimmerboard. If cart pods flap, scale to 6 and rerun ramp only. Results dump is in the shared drive under brindlecart-lt-04. To unlock the loadgen vault, use the passphrase below.

unlock words, tagaf-yajeg: ralix-briael

Onboarding: Brashfield queue — log compaction

Our queue, Ferrowick, compacts by key. Latest value wins; tombstones purge after 48h. When reviewing producer changes, check keys are stable — unstable keys defeat compaction and bloat segments. Compaction runs per-partition; never assume cross-partition ordering. To inspect compacted segments locally, unlock the test fixture store with the passphrase below.

strongbox words: druiel-frador-brieth-druys-fenys-zorwyn-zorael

### Flaky integration tests — Tollgate payments

The Quillbank sandbox times out under parallel runs; retries mask real failures. Until Marek's fix lands, cap the suite at two workers and pin the sandbox region.

To reproduce locally, the runner needs a `.env.test` with the sandbox credential. Add this line to it:

vault entry, fadup-tagag: RELAY_SECRET8=2fd92179